Quality Concerns Identified
Medicare inspection and quality data reveal areas that families should carefully evaluate before choosing this facility.
- Low overall rating (2/5 stars)
- Low staffing rating (1/5 stars)
- Above-median deficiencies (14 vs median 6.0)
Bottom 25% in FL · Below recommended RN staffing · $43,222 in fines
What this means for your family
While the facility's therapy department is frequently praised for helping patients regain mobility, the high volume of reports regarding basic neglect and unresponsiveness is a critical red flag. If you choose this facility, you must be prepared to visit daily to monitor hygiene, medication administration, and nutrition, as the staff-to-patient ratio appears insufficient to meet basic needs independently.

154 reviews on Google“Aviata at Oakfield (formerly Brandon Health and Rehab) receives highly polarized feedback, with many families reporting severe neglect, poor communication, and hygiene issues. While a subset of reviewers praises the physical and occupational therapy departments and specific staff members, the recurring reports of patients being left in soiled conditions, medication errors, and unresponsiveness are deeply concerning.”

Questions for Your Tour
- 1I noticed that your facility is very active in responding to online feedback; how do you use that family input to improve daily operations and communication?
- 2Given the current staffing levels, what is your specific protocol for ensuring that call lights are answered promptly and that residents receive timely assistance with hygiene needs?
- 3Can you walk me through your current process for medication administration to ensure accuracy and prevent delays for residents with complex health needs?
- 4How do you monitor and document that dietary restrictions and nutritional requirements are being met for each resident during meal times?
- 5While I understand the facility has faced recent challenges with health inspections, what specific steps are you taking to improve your current CMS ratings and overall quality of care?
- 6Beyond the physical and occupational therapy programs—which I hear are quite strong—what does a typical day look like for a resident in terms of social engagement and activities?

Inspection History
Medicare Inspection History
3-year lookback · Medicare 2026
This facility has a concerning pattern of complaint-driven deficiencies, with families filing 17 reports over multiple surveys leading to citations for resident protection from abuse and neglect, care planning, and safety issues. The most recurring problems involve care planning and assessment, medication management, and resident protection - with protection from abuse appearing across multiple complaint investigations. While the facility has corrected past violations, the ongoing pattern of family complaints and repeat issues in critical care areas suggests persistent quality concerns that warrant careful consideration before placement.
